Gratitude Walks with Anna Finch

October 13th | 10:00-10:30 AM

Location: The Frances Plecker Education Center

Join Naturalist and Positive Psychology Practitioner, Anna Finch, on a brief but meaningful walk through the lovely arboretum grounds. You will be guided on a mindful journey filled with gratitude, heartfelt prompts, and questions to connect deeper to yourself and the natural world around you.

Bring a journal if you would like to reflect along the way and share with others if you feel comfortable in doing so!

"Crazy Baseball Fact 

Vin Scully called a game managed by Connie Mack (born in 1862)

Vin Scully called a game pitched by Julio UrĂ­as (born in 1996)

That's 134 years of separation."
